IGPT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2017 in Review

38 of the 4,410 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Invesco AI and Next Gen Software ETF (IGPT) for Q4 2017, worth a combined $72.6M — up 30% from $56M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 8 funds opened new IGPT positions and 2 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 14 added to existing stakes and 5 trimmed.

The largest buyer was United Capital Financial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$6.89M. The largest seller was Susquehanna International Group, cutting an estimated $1.25M.
